using the chain rule...

dy/dx = -1.cos(pi - x)

since the co ordinates are (pi/6, 1/2) we sub in the x ordinate to find the gradient...

dy/dx = -1.cos(pi-pi/6)
= -1.-root(3)/2
= sqrt(3)/2
now applying the gradient-intercept formula...

y-1/2 = sqrt(3)/2 . (x - pi/6)
2y - 1= sqrt(3).x - (sqrt(3).pi)/6

and then re arrange the equation to suit u...
